Notice to prospective tenants – Confirmation of fees (England)

If you wish to view a property you will be required to complete as Pre-application form.

Should you wish to apply to rent a property available through McCartneys LLP before your application can be processed you will need to pay us a Holding Deposit equivalent to one weeks rent for the property you are interested in.

Example – Monthly Rent £500 – Holding Deposit = £500 x 12 ÷ 52 = £115.38

Once we receive your holding deposit, current legislation stipulates that the necessary paperwork should be completed within 15 days or a longer period to be agreed.

If at any time during this period you decide not to proceed with your tenancy then your holding deposit will be retained by McCartneys LLP. Also if you unreasonably delay in responding to any reasonable request made by McCartneys LLP or you have provided us with false or misleading information as part of your pre application or tenancy application, or if you fail any of the checks which we are required to undertake under the Immigration Act 2014 then your holding deposit will not be returned.

Each prospective tenant will be required to complete an Application form which will then be passed to Rent4Sure Referencing Service. This reference will check your credit history, confirm details of your income and where applicable obtain references from your current landlord. Please note that submitting an application does not automatically mean you will be accepted for the property, the status report will be passed to the landlord for a final decision.

If the Landlord decides not to offer you a tenancy for reasons unconnected with the above then your Holding Deposit will be returned within 7 days. Should you be offered and you accept a tenancy with our Landlord then your Holding Deposit will be credited to the first month’s rent due under that tenancy.

If your application is successful then a Deposit equivalent to five weeks rent will be payable to be held by the Deposit Protection Service together with the first month’s rent in advance. These will need to be cleared funds on or before the commencement of the tenancy. Please note that all Assured Shorthold Tenancies are for a minimum period of six months.

If you are considering sharing a property please note that all parties named on the Tenancy Agreement are jointly and severally liable to comply with the stated terms within the agreement.

Other Fees Payable

Early Termination fee within the fixed termEquivalent of one months rent + VAT
Payment for Variation, Assignment, Novation at the tenants request£50 including VAT
Default Fees ie. Replacement Keys/Security Locks (These will be listed in your tenancy agreement)up to £50 including VAT

Applications from persons under the age of 18 will not be considered.

Tenant Fees Schedule

New Assured Shorthold Tenancies (ASTs) Signed on or after 1st June 2019

Holding Deposit (per tenancy)

One week’s rent. This is to reserve a property. Please note: This will be withheld if any relevant person (including any guarantor(s) withdraw from the tenancy, fail a Right-to-Rent check, provide materially significant false or misleading information, or fail to sign their tenancy agreement(and/or Deed of Guarantee) within 15 calendar days(or other Deadline for Agreement as mutually agreed in writing).

Security Deposit (per tenancy, Rent under £50,000 per year)

Five week’s rent. This covers damages or defaults on the part of the tenant during the tenancy.

Security Deposit (per tenancy, Rent of £50,000 per over per year)

Six week’s rent. This covers damages or defaults on the part of the tenant during the tenancy.

Unpaid Rent

Interest at 3% above the Bank of England Base Rate from Rent Due Date until paid in order to pursue non-payment of rent. Please Note: This will not be levied until the rent is more than 14 days in arrears.

Lost Keys(s) or other Security Device(s)

Tenants are liable to the actual cost of replacing any lost key(s) or other security device(s). If the loss results in locks needing to be changed, the actual costs of a locksmith, new lock and replacement keys for the tenants, landlord and other persons requiring keys will be charged to the tenant. If extra costs are incurred there will be a charge of £15.00 per hour (inc.VAT) for the time taken replacing lost key(s) or other security device(s).

Variation of Contract (Tenant’s Request)

£50 (inc.VAT) per agreed variation. To cover the costs associated with taking landlord’s instructions as well as the preparation and execution of new legal documents.

Change of Sharer (Tenant’s Request)

£50(inc.VAT) per replacement tenant or any reasonable costs incurred if higher. To cover the costs associated with taking landlord’s instructions, new tenant referencing and Right-To-Rent checks, Deposit Registration as well as the preparation and execution of new legal documents.

Early Termination (Tenant’s Request)

£300 (inc.VAT) Should the tenant wish to leave their contract early, they shall be liable to the Landlord’s costs in re-letting the property as well as all rent due under the tenancy until the start date of the replacement tenancy.
